    Liverpool Linked With Yet Another Southampton Star - How The Reds Could Continue Their Recruitment Of Saints Players

    Not for quite some time has one side been targeted so much during a transfer window.  This summer has seen Southampton lose their manager and several of their key players, with most of them interestingly all heading to the same club.  Rickie Lambert, Adam Lallana and now Dejan Lovren have joined Liverpool, whilst Calum Chambers, touted as a star of the future, has moved to Arsenal.  French midfielder Morgan Schneiderlin has attracted the interest of several sides, but the latest name to be linked with a transfer is that of arguably the most important player they have left.

    Schneiderlin Linked With Arsenal - Why The Saints Star Is Not The Midfielder The Gunners Need

    Arsenal are expected to strengthen this summer after their promising title challenge last season ran out of steam when it mattered. An area that has perhaps been overlooked amongst the talks of strikers and wingers is the centre midfield. Presently the Gunners rely on Mikel Arteta as their only real holding midfielder of any quality, but questions remain regarding his ability to play that position. Arteta has a very impressive pass accuracy of 92% over the past season, although he seems to lack the defensive abilities that Arsene Wenger’s side have been missing.

    Liverpool Remain Active In The Transfer Market - Why The Reds Could Add Another Striker To Their Ranks

    With Luis Suarez set to miss the start of next season, Liverpool could well be looking to the future regarding their striker department.  The Uruguayan has been at the centre of yet more controversy after he bit Giorgio Chiellini in his side’s World Cup group game against Italy.  After such a huge incident, especially with this not being the first time the 27-year-old has disgraced himself, there is always the chance the Reds could look to sell him.  Although Daniel Sturridge is hot and firing and Rickie Lambert recently arrived from Southampton, the latter’s age could leave the club completely dependent on the former in a couple of years’ time.
